What is a Pomsky?

The Pomsky is a hybrid breed, created by crossing a Pomeranian and a Siberian Husky. This crossbreed combines the best traits of both parent breeds, resulting in a dog that is not only adorable but also energetic, intelligent, and affectionate. The black and white Pomsky specifically stands out because of its striking color and pattern, reminiscent of its Husky parent.

Physical Characteristics of Black and White Pomskies

One of the first things you'll notice about the black and white Pomsky is its beautiful coat. Typical characteristics include:

  • Fluffy Coat: The fur is thick and soft, providing insulation and protection.
  • Eye Colors: They can have blue, brown, or even heterochromatic (two different colored) eyes.
  • Body Structure: Well-proportioned with a compact body that reflects both parent breeds.
  • Size: Typically ranges from 20 to 30 pounds, making them a small to medium-sized dog.

Temperament and Personality Traits

The black and white Pomsky is known for being a loving and playful companion. Their temperament is influenced by both parent breeds:

  • Intelligent: Highly trainable and quick to learn new commands.
  • Energetic: Requires regular exercise and enjoys playtime.
  • Affectionate: Form strong bonds with their families and require social interaction.
  • Vocal: May be prone to barking, particularly if not adequately trained.

Caring for Your Black and White Pomsky

Owning a black and white Pomsky comes with its responsibilities. Here are some essential care tips:

Feeding Your Pomsky

A well-balanced diet is crucial for a Pomsky's health. Consider these points when choosing their food:

  • High-quality dog food designed for small to medium breeds.
  • Balance between protein, carbohydrates, and fats.
  • Regular feeding schedule, typically 2 to 3 meals a day.

Grooming Requirements

The fluffy coat of a black and white Pomsky requires regular grooming:

  • Brushing: Brush at least 2 to 3 times a week to prevent mats.
  • Bathing: Bathe when necessary, but not too frequently to maintain natural oils.
  • Nail Trimming: Regular nail trimming is essential for their health and comfort.

Regular Exercise and Mental Stimulation

As a high-energy breed, the black and white Pomsky requires daily exercise:

  • Take them for walks at least once a day.
  • Engage in playtime with toys or fetch games to keep them active.
  • Consider agility training or obedience classes to enhance their mental stimulation.

Training Your Black and White Pomsky

Training is vital for a black and white Pomsky. Here are some effective strategies:

  1. Start Early: Begin training while they are still puppies to instill good habits.
  2. Positive Reinforcement: Use treats and praises to motivate them during training sessions.
  3. Socialization: Expose them to different environments, people, and animals early on.

The Health of Your Pomsky

Like all breeds, black and white Pomskies can be prone to specific health issues. Regular veterinary check-ups are essential, and potential health concerns include:

  • Hip Dysplasia: A common issue in many dog breeds; early detection is key.
  • Eye Conditions: Such as cataracts or progressive retinal atrophy.
  • Obesity: Monitor their diet and exercise to prevent weight-related health issues.
